History vs. Ferrum
Last year the W&L Generals travelled down to Ferrum to open the season. This year, Ferrum returns the favor and will travel to Doremus Gym to open the 2017-18 season for both teams. The Generals are looking to avenge a 28-13 defeat to Ferrum last season. It should be an exciting dual, with Ferrum opening the season ranked #10 in the country. They return 5 Regional placers, including 2 national qualifiers; meanwhile, the W&L Generals return 4 conference and regional placers and one national qualifier in Zach Bylykbashi.
